Transaction 22484922043de2c72f99540ef20a62fb57a58d1b28f629fbe31d48e717b16617
2 Input
2 Outputs
- 22484922043de2c72f99540ef20a62fb57a58d1b28f629fbe31d48e717b16617:0
- 22484922043de2c72f99540ef20a62fb57a58d1b28f629fbe31d48e717b16617:1
value 14320000
address 1H8ceEo1TtVU6BRzxPHXUw8CgBjDubNJxY
value 335580000
address 3BMEXdLXzVpmgwcmzMS6Jq2XD84amjFKyu